Google Launches Safety Charter for India’s AI-Led Transformation
In a significant move that underscores global commitment to responsible technology development, Google has introduced a safety charter to support India’s AI-led transformation. This charter focuses on ethical innovation, transparency, and inclusive growth, aiming to safeguard citizens while accelerating India’s digital progress.
The unveiling of this AI safety charter represents a positive turning point in India’s AI journey, as the country rapidly integrates artificial intelligence across sectors ranging from healthcare and education to agriculture and governance.
A Milestone for Responsible AI in India
The AI-led transformation of India holds enormous potential to uplift millions, especially in underserved communities. Recognizing the critical balance between innovation and accountability, Google’s charter introduces robust safety measures and best practices.
The charter outlines a commitment to:
- Prioritize responsible and ethical AI development
- Promote transparency and explainability in AI models
- Safeguard data privacy and user trust
- Collaborate with Indian partners to create inclusive AI systems
By proactively addressing the risks of artificial intelligence, Google hopes to reinforce its support for India’s rapidly evolving tech ecosystem.

Building AI That Reflects Indian Values
One of the charter’s main objectives is to ensure that AI respects cultural, linguistic, and ethical diversity. India, with its multilingual population and varied social realities, requires technology that is context-aware.
Google has pledged to:
- Train AI models on inclusive datasets
- Make AI accessible in regional languages
- Ensure equitable access to AI tools
These measures further strengthen India’s path toward becoming a global leader in inclusive and responsible AI.
